1313796 Replenishing photographic silver halide developers. Automatic control of proportion I P C SERVICES Ltd 19 April 1971 [20 April 1970] 18830/70 Headings G2A G2C and G3R A photographic silver halide developer solution is replenished to correct (i) decrease in unoxidized developing agent concentration and an increase in halide ion concentration due to the development of silver halide materials, and (ii) decrease in unoxidized developing agent concentration due to aerial oxidation, by using two developer replenisher solutions having different halide ion concentrations. In the Fig., a developer sample drawn from the development tank 1 by a sampling pump 6 is sensed for the state of oxidation of the developing agent by the redox electrode 5 and for halide ion concentration by the halide sensor electrode 11. The halide electrode 11 controls addition by pump 17 of the first replenisher solution which preferably contains fresh (unoxidized) developer solution and has zero halide ion concentration. The redox electrode 5 controls addition by pump 16 of the second replenisher solution which preferably contains fresh developer and has a halide ion concentration equal to the desired concentration in the developer. A time switch 19 allows the system to be operated at selected time intervals and an electronic or mechanical logic device may prevent addition of the second replenisher when the addition of the first replenisher is required.
